Writing Contests for the Rising Writers Getting discovered as a writer can be difficult and unfortunately, unless people are reading your words you have no way of creating an income for yourself in the field. How can up-and-coming and undiscovered authors get their foot in the door and their words on the pages or screens of more readers? Writing contests may be the answer. Competition is Good for Business Although the idea of pitting your words and ideas against those of others in a writing or Poetry contest may frighten or intimidate many creatives, there is simply no better way to attract readers as an unknown talent than to invest your time in entering competitions with your peers. Readers will be interested in exactly the kind of work you’re putting out, and you’re likely to win prizes or make valuable connections along the way! Inspiration for Added Value Not only do Writing contests give competitors a chance to win prizes and gain exposure for their content, but also provide excellent inspiration for new creations. Sites hosting contests often offer prompts and guidelines for their writers to follow, giving them a great jumping-off point for diving into new and exciting projects.
